Wise fee breakdown: $200, $500, and $1,000 USD to KES

Send AmountFixed FeeVariable Fee (~0.72%)Total Wise FeeRecipient Gets (approx)
$200~$0.93~$1.44~$2.37~KES 25,660
$500~$0.93~$3.60~$4.53~KES 64,480
$1,000~$0.93~$7.20~$8.13~KES 129,180
$2,000~$0.93~$14.40~$15.33~KES 258,600

Frequently asked questions

What is Wise's fee for sending $500 to Kenya?

For a $500 USD to KES transfer funded by ACH bank debit, Wise charges approximately $4.50 total. This consists of a fixed fee (~$0.93) plus a variable fee (~0.72% of the amount). There is no exchange rate markup—Wise uses the mid-market rate.

Can Wise send directly to M-Pesa in Kenya?

Yes. Wise supports direct delivery to M-Pesa wallets. You enter your recipient's Safaricom phone number during the transfer setup. Funds typically arrive within minutes to a few hours once Wise processes the transfer, which usually takes 0–1 business days.

Does Wise charge more for M-Pesa than bank transfers to Kenya?

No. Wise charges the same fee whether you deliver to M-Pesa or a Kenyan bank account. The only cost difference is if the recipient's bank charges an inbound transfer fee (KES 30–100), which is the bank's charge, not Wise's.

Is there a cheaper alternative to Wise for Kenya transfers?

For recipients with a crypto exchange account, USDC on Stellar typically costs $2–4 total on a $500 transfer versus Wise's ~$4.50. However, it requires your recipient to have a KYC-verified account on a Kenyan exchange. For straightforward M-Pesa or bank delivery, Wise is among the cheapest options available.

What exchange rate does Wise use for USD to KES?

Wise uses the mid-market exchange rate (also called the interbank rate), sourced from Reuters. There is no spread or markup added to this rate. The rate you see on Google or XE.com is essentially what your recipient gets, minus only the transparent flat fee.
